The Lake Ovid (Sleepy Hollow State Park located in Clinton Co.) outing is set for Saturday, May 31st (the Saturday after Memorial Day). Please remember that Lake Ovid is a no wake lake and you will need a State Park sticker for your vehicle or you will need to pay the daily fee to enter the park/launch your rig. I note that the State Park Sticker is different from the DNR Launch Sticker. The plan is to have folks show up as early or as late as they want to fish and we will all just meet for lunch at 1:00 pm. MMA has reserved the North Beach Picnic Shelter for the entire day so we will meet there for lunch. The North Beach shelter is the shelter on the north end of the main, sandy beach at the far N.E. corner of the lake. I believe there is plenty of sand shore line north of the swim area for us to pull our boats up to for lunch if you are not going to pull your rig out and drive around to the beach in advance. Scott Scarpelli and Don Bomba are hosting the event and will be supplying burgers, brats, chips and soft drinks for lunch. In return we are asking everyone who shows up for the event to donate a new or used lure which we will auction off during lunch, all proceeds from the raffle going to MMA. This event is open to everyone so bring some non-MMA members along to meet the crew and hopefully generate us some new members. I note that at the April monthly MMA meeting Duke Lebaron will be giving a seminar on fishing Lake Ovid. We look forward to seeing you on the water.
